.pillar-hero-banner-outer{background-position:50%;background-repeat:no-repeat;background-size:cover;margin-top:102px;overflow-x:clip;position:relative}.pillar-hero-banner-outer .pillar-hero-banner-wrapper{overflow:hidden;position:relative}.pillar-hero-banner{align-items:center;display:flex;flex-direction:column;flex-wrap:wrap;justify-content:center;padding:55px 0 65px;position:relative;row-gap:20px;z-index:1}.pillar-hero-banner-outer .container{margin:0 auto;max-width:1610px;padding:0 20px;width:100%}.pillar-hero-banner h1{color:#a0e5d4;font:normal normal normal 70px/1.1 Anton!important;letter-spacing:2.8px;text-transform:uppercase!important}.pillar-hero-banner h1 span{color:#fff;font-family:inherit}.pillar-hero-banner h1.center{text-align:center}.pillar-hero-banner h2{color:#fff;font-family:Poppins,sans-serif;font-size:36px;font-weight:400;letter-spacing:.3px;line-height:42px;text-align:center}.pillar-hero-banner .banner-content{max-width:825px}.pillar-hero-banner .banner-content,.pillar-hero-banner .banner-content p{color:#fff;font-family:Poppins,sans-serif;font-size:24px;font-weight:300;letter-spacing:.2px;line-height:1.4;padding:0}.pillar-hero-banner .banner-cta a{background:#e1a44d;border:0;border-radius:0;box-shadow:3px 3px 10px #00000029;color:#000;cursor:pointer;float:left;font-family:Poppins,Open Sans,Helvetica Neue,Arial;font-size:18px;font-weight:600;letter-spacing:1.8px;line-height:1.4;margin:0;min-height:auto;padding:15px 30px;text-align:center;text-shadow:none}.pillar-hero-banner .banner-cta a:hover{background:#ebc097}@media only screen and (max-width:992px){.pillar-hero-banner-outer{margin-top:98px}}@media only screen and (max-width:768px){.pillar-hero-banner h1{font:normal normal normal 50px/1.1 Anton!important;letter-spacing:2px}}